Output 43305267835152163dcaba818d0cf514a2385c77732dfeb770c96c154b11d235:95

value
3486191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f532e955c3e3d0240aa7ca47cdcbcc0b20570f6 OP_EQUAL
address
3AP3mMNPftwSu7EEYokfzE1X7mQTi7Rcz8
transaction
43305267835152163dcaba818d0cf514a2385c77732dfeb770c96c154b11d235
spent
true